    Royal Canin Maxi Puppy

    Royal Canin Maxi Puppy is tasty puppy food for puppies with an adult weight between 26 and 44kg. This food will support your puppy during the first 15 months of its life. This dry food contains enough energy, which your puppy sorely needs during this period. During the first three months of your puppy's life, its skeleton develops. During this period, your puppy needs twice as much energy as an adult dog. After 8 months, the muscle mass will develop, which will get the necessary boost thanks to the proteins present in the food. Maxi Puppy from Royal Canin, with adjusted energy content, takes care of healthy growth.

    Key features

    • Healthy dog food that has been specifically developed for puppies up to 15 months old from large dog breeds with an adult dog weight between 26 and 44kg.
    • Supports your pup's developing immune system, thanks to vitamin E
    • Easily digestible proteins support the digestive system, resulting in good-quality stool

    Suitable for

    Puppies from large breeds up to 15 months old with an adult weight between 26 and 44kg

    Flavour

    Poultry

    Contents

    4, 10, or 15kg

    Ingredients

    Dehydrated poultry proteins, rice, cornmeal, dehydrated pork protein, animal fats, maize, isolate form vegetable protein, wheat flower, hydrolysate from animal protein, minerals, beet pulp, maize gluten, vegetable fibres, soybean oil, fish oil, Fructo-Oligo-Saccharides (0.34%), psyllium husk and psyllium seeds, hydrolysate from yeast (source of Manno-Oligo-Sccharides), tagetes extract (source of lutein), shellfish hydrolysate (source of glucosamine), hydrolysate from cartilage (source of chondroitin).
